Maintenance Planner & Scheduler Required, Inverness

Reporting to the Maintenance Manager you will create, close out, print and package work orders. You will organise and plan site down time, utilising a budget effectively to achieve maximum uptime. The role is supporting the maintenance plan in a manufacturing environment.You will liaise with the maintenance team.

Requirements for the role:-

A background in an engineering environment is required, understanding of engineering terms and processes.
A good knowledge of UK Health & Safety requirements within manufacturing, to create risk assessments and safe systems of work.
Must be able to interpret technical language.
Must be able to work under pressure and engage with change.
Excellent IT skills and be proficient in Microsoft Office suite.
Must be able to communicate effectively with other departments and your team.
Create worksheets, documents and emails.
Be familiar with Preventative Maintenance tasks.
A good level of organisation with a high level of attention to details is required for this role.
You must be driver, and a natural organised.This role is Inverness based and only candidates in the surrounding areas will be considered for this role. The post is Monday to Friday 8 - 4 pm, with flexibility to work reasonable additional hours as and when required.
